Luis was born on December 16,1995 in Galveston, TX but spent most of his life in Nacogdoches, TX. He was raised by his mother, Maricela Ortiz, who he adored dearly. Luis attended Nacogdoches High School where he met lifelong friends. At Nacogdoches High, Luis created bonds with people who became life-long friends. In the summer of 2014, he met Cristina Garcia, who was his soulmate and became his rock for the remainder of his life. Many knew Luis by “Millhouse”, a nickname that was thought of by his closest friends and became a part of him. When you think of Luis, the words funny, genuine, kind and welcoming all come to mind. Luis enjoyed cutting hair and was working on obtaining his barber’s license. His favorite football teams were the Dallas Cowboys and the Houston Texans. His all-time favorites baseball team is the Houston Astros. His favorite hobbies were spending time with the family and friends, going to places in Houston and listening to music. Luis loved a lot of Houston rappers like Pimp C, UGK, Z-Ro and Spanish corridos. 

He is survived by his mother Maricela Ortiz-Hernández, brother; Rodolfo G Ortiz 

Wife/Soulmate; Cristina Garcia 

Children; Diana Michelle Roldan, Leandro Santiago Ortiz Grandmother; Juanita Hernandez along with uncles, aunts, cousins and other extended family and close friends who he loved dearly.
